Portuguese Army
Arms


- Red Shield, a lion rampant of gold, holding an ancient sward in the front claw, with silver blade, garnished, laid hold, coated with gold;
- Military helmet, of silver, lined in red, three quarters to the right;
- Red strap coated with gold;
- Foliage and ferrule in red and gold;
- Crest: the lion of the shield;
- Motto: in a white wavy listel, under the shield, in black capital letters, elzevir style «IN DANGERS AND WARS TO MAKE AN EFFORT»;
- War scream: on a white wavy listel, on top of the crest, in black capital letters, of elzevir style «PORTVGAL AND SAINT JORGE»

Symbolism and allusion of the pieces


The LION holding the sword symbolizes the Portuguese Army in action.

The Enamels Mean


- GOLD: nobility and faith;
- SILVER: wealth and eloquence;
- RED: warlike ardour and strength.
